
随着智能手机的普及和移动互联网的快速发展,APP应用越来越受到人们的关注和喜爱。据统计,2019年全球APP应用市场规模达到1460亿美元,预计到2023年将增长至3559亿美元。这个巨大的市场需求为APP开发提供了巨大的商机,也带来了越来越多的APP应用开发平台。
二、功能强大
不错的APP应用开发平台首先需要具备强大的功能,以满足开发者的各种需求。一个好的APP应用开发平台应该提供多种开发语言和框架的支持,使得开发者可以根据自己的技术背景和喜好选择适合自己的开发方式。平台还应提供丰富的API接口和开发工具,方便开发者进行功能定制和集成。对于一些复杂的功能模块,平台还应提供可视化的搭建工具,简化开发流程,提高开发效率。
三、易于使用
不错的APP应用开发平台还应具备友好的用户界面和简单易懂的操作流程,使得开发者能够快速上手和熟练使用。一个好的平台应该对于初学者提供详细的教程和文档,帮助他们快速入门,并且提供丰富的示例代码和案例,以供参考和借鉴。平台还应该支持实时预览和调试功能,方便开发者在开发过程中进行调试和优化。
四、稳定可靠
不错的APP应用开发平台需要具备稳定可靠的特性,以保证开发者的项目能够正常运行。一个好的平台应该能够提供稳定的服务和高效的响应速度,避免出现频繁的系统崩溃和网络故障。平台还应提供严格的安全机制和隐私保护措施,确保用户的数据和敏感信息不会被泄露和滥用。
五、快速部署
不错的APP应用开发平台应该具备快速部署的特性,使得开发者能够将自己的应用迅速上线。一个好的平台应该提供云端托管和自动化部署的功能,以便开发者能够方便地发布和更新自己的应用。平台还应该提供灵活的服务器配置和资源管理功能,以满足应用的扩展和升级需求。
六、持续改进
不错的APP应用开发平台应该具备持续改进的意识和能力,以适应市场和技术的快速变化。一个好的平台应该定期发布更新版本,修复已知BUG和提供新功能。平台还应该积极倾听用户的反馈和建议,并及时做出相应的改进和调整。只有不断改进和迭代,才能保持平台的竞争力和用户的满意度。
不错的APP应用开发平台在满足市场需求、功能强大、易于使用、稳定可靠、快速部署和持续改进等方面都具备优势。随着APP应用市场的持续发展,如何选择一款合适的APP应用开发平台将对开发者的项目成功与否起到关键作用。在选择平台时,开发者需要综合考虑自己的开发需求和平台的特性,以及平台的口碑和用户评价等因素,才能找到一个真正不错的APP应用开发平台。
不错的APP应用开发软件
一、开发软件对于APP应用的重要性

在移动互联网时代,APP应用的开发成为了各种企业、组织和个人的重要需求。开发一款好用、实用的APP应用,需要运用到合适的开发软件。选择一款不错的开发软件,对于APP应用的成功与否起到至关重要的作用。
二、市面上有哪些不错的APP应用开发软件
1. Xcode
Xcode是苹果公司推出的集成开发环境,是开发iOS应用的首选工具。Xcode具有强大的功能和友好的界面,支持Objective-C、Swift等编程语言,提供了丰富的开发工具和调试工具,帮助开发者轻松开发出优质的iOS应用。
2. Android Studio
Android Studio是谷歌公司推出的集成开发环境,是开发安卓应用的首选工具。Android Studio提供了丰富的模板和工具,支持Java和Kotlin编程语言,具有强大的调试能力和性能优化工具,帮助开发者高效地开发出优秀的安卓应用。
3. React Native
React Native是Facebook开发的一款跨平台移动应用开发框架,可以同时为iOS和安卓开发应用。React Native使用JavaScript语言进行开发,具有丰富的组件库和发展活跃的社区,开发者可以通过React Native快速构建出高质量的移动应用。
4. Flutter
Flutter是谷歌公司开发的一款跨平台移动应用开发框架,可以同时为iOS和安卓开发应用。Flutter使用Dart语言进行开发,具有热重载功能、丰富的组件库和优秀的性能表现,开发者可以通过Flutter快速构建出精美、流畅的移动应用。
5. Unity
Unity是一款跨平台的游戏引擎,也可用于开发AR、VR等应用。Unity支持多种编程语言,具有强大的图形渲染能力和物理引擎,帮助开发者实现丰富的游戏和应用场景。
三、不错的APP应用开发软件的共同特点
1.易于上手
不错的APP应用开发软件都具有较低的学习曲线,开发者可以快速上手并开始开发应用。这些软件提供了友好的界面、详细的文档和丰富的示例代码,帮助开发者迅速掌握开发技巧。
2.丰富的功能和工具
不错的APP应用开发软件都提供了丰富的功能和工具,包括开发工具、调试工具、性能优化工具等,帮助开发者有效地开发、测试和优化应用。
3.强大的社区支持
不错的APP应用开发软件都拥有活跃的社区,开发者可以在社区中交流经验、解决问题、获取支持,加快开发进程,提高开发质量。
四、不错的APP应用开发软件的优势和劣势
1. 优势:
- 提供丰富的功能和工具,帮助开发者高效开发应用。
- 具备友好的界面和详细的文档,易于上手和学习。
- 拥有强大的社区支持,开发者可以获取帮助和经验分享。
- 跨平台的开发软件可以同时为多个平台开发应用,提高开发效率。
2. 劣势:
- 某些软件可能需要付费购买高级功能或使用商业授权,增加了开发成本。
- 不同软件所适用的平台和编程语言各有不同,开发者需要根据需求选择合适的软件。
五、结论
通过对比不错的APP应用开发软件,我们可以看出这些软件在功能、易用性和社区支持等方面各有优势。开发者可以根据自身需求和技术背景选择合适的开发软件,从而开发出优秀的移动应用。
六、参考资料
1. Xcode官方网站:https://developer.apple.com/xcode/
2. Android Studio官方网站:https://developer.android.com/studio
3. React Native官方网站:https://reactnative.dev/
4. Flutter官方网站:https://flutter.dev/
5. Unity官方网站:https://unity.com/
不错的APP应用开发平台
一、平台的功能与特点

APP已经成为人们生活中必不可少的一部分,而开发APP的平台也越来越多,其中不乏一些优秀的平台。这些平台普遍具备以下功能与特点:
1. 快速开发:优秀的APP应用开发平台可以提供丰富的模板和组件,让开发者可以快速构建原型,并且进行各种定制化的开发。这大大缩短了开发周期,提高了开发效率。
2. 多平台兼容:好的APP开发平台可以支持多个平台,如iOS、安卓等,使得开发者可以一次性开发适用于多个平台的应用,避免了重复的开发工作。
3. 强大的功能集成:优秀的平台可以集成各种功能模块,如地图、支付等,开发者可以直接调用这些功能模块,而不需要自己去开发和维护。
4. 丰富的插件库:不错的APP开发平台通常有丰富的插件库,开发者可以通过引入插件来增加应用的功能,提高用户体验。
5. 可扩展性强:好的平台一般提供了强大的API接口和开放的SDK,开发者可以根据自己的需求进行二次开发和扩展,满足自己的特殊需求。
二、国内外优秀平台的介绍
1. React Native
React Native是Facebook推出的一款开源的移动应用开发框架,它可以使用JavaScript进行开发,并且支持多个平台,如iOS和安卓。React Native具有强大的生态系统,提供了大量的第三方组件和插件,开发者可以通过这些组件和插件来实现各种功能。
2. Flutter
Flutter是由Google推出的一种跨平台的移动应用开发框架,它使用Dart语言进行开发。Flutter具有强大的UI库,可以快速构建漂亮的用户界面,并且具有良好的性能和用户体验。
3. Xamarin
Xamarin是一款基于微软技术栈的移动应用开发平台,可以使用C#语言进行开发。Xamarin具有较好的跨平台能力,并且可以直接使用Visual Studio进行开发和调试,对于熟悉C#开发的开发者来说非常友好。
4. 阿里巴巴MPT
阿里巴巴MPT是一款针对移动应用开发的低代码开发平台,它可以帮助开发者快速构建和发布应用,同时具备良好的性能和用户体验。MPT还集成了阿里巴巴的各种技术和服务,如支付宝、高德地图等,方便开发者进行功能拓展。
5. 苹果Xcode
作为iOS平台开发的标配工具,Xcode提供了丰富的开发工具和模拟器,开发者可以通过Xcode来进行应用的开发、测试和发布,同时还支持多种编程语言和框架,如Swift和Objective-C。
三、平台的优势与应用案例
不错的APP应用开发平台可以带来许多优势和应用案例。
1. 提高开发效率
使用好的开发平台可以大幅提高开发效率,减少了重复劳动和繁琐的开发工作,使开发者能够更专注于业务逻辑的实现。React Native的热更新功能可以让开发者在不发布新版本的情况下快速修复和更新应用。
2. 降低开发成本
选择合适的开发平台可以降低开发成本,一方面是开发时间的减少,另一方面是减少了对专业人员的依赖。使用Xamarin可以实现跨平台开发,从而减少了开发重复代码的时间和成本。
3. 提供良好的用户体验
好的开发平台可以提供丰富的功能和插件,使应用的功能更加强大,用户的体验更加流畅。Flutter的热重载功能可以帮助开发者实时查看应用的效果,提高调试和测试的效率,从而提供更好的用户体验。
四、总结
伴随着移动互联网的发展,APP应用开发的需求日益增长,选择一款优秀的开发平台变得尤为重要。不错的APP应用开发平台具备快速开发、多平台兼容、强大的功能集成、可扩展性强等特点,可以极大地提高开发效率,降低开发成本,并且提供良好的用户体验。以React Native、Flutter、Xamarin、阿里巴巴MPT和苹果Xcode为例,介绍了国内外优秀的开发平台及其优势与应用案例。通过选择适合自己需求的开发平台,开发者可以更轻松地构建出优秀的APP应用。